Types of Night Guards: Understanding Your Options

Night guards fall into three main categories, each with distinct advantages. Custom dental guards are made from impressions of your teeth, either by a dentist or mail-order lab. These provide the most precise fit and best protection but cost more and require waiting 2-3 weeks for delivery.

Boil-and-bite guards are the middle ground. You soften them in hot water, then bite down to create a semi-custom fit. They’re affordable and work well for light to moderate grinding. The LORIOUS and DenTek Professional-Fit options in this guide represent the best of this category.

Ready-to-wear guards require no preparation – just open and use. They’re the least expensive but also the least precise fit. DenTek Comfort-Fit and Plackers Grind No More excel in this category. While convenient, they’re best suited for occasional grinders or as temporary solutions.

Materials: Soft vs Hard vs Hybrid Night Guards

Soft guards work best for light grinders or those with jaw pain. They’re comfortable and cushion your teeth but wear down faster under heavy grinding. The ConfiDental and OHALEEP guards in this guide use soft materials effectively.

Hard acrylic guards provide maximum protection for severe grinders. They’re durable and long-lasting but can feel uncomfortable initially. Candyying’s 1mm hard resin offers a thinner take on this category. Most dentist-made guards use hard materials for this reason.

Hybrid dual-laminate guards combine soft inner layers with hard outer shells. ClearClub and Smileins Lab use this approach, which provides comfort where it touches your teeth and protection where grinding force is absorbed. This is often the best choice for moderate grinders.

How to Choose the Right Night Guard

Start by assessing your grinding severity. Light grinders wake with occasional jaw tension but minimal tooth wear. Moderate grinders have regular morning headaches and visible wear patterns. Severe grinders experience chronic pain, significant tooth damage, and may break dental work.

Consider your budget carefully. Custom guards cost more upfront but last 1-5 years, making them cheaper long-term than replacing OTC guards every 3-6 months. If you have HSA or FSA funds, many custom guards are eligible – check the product details.

Upper vs lower teeth placement matters. Most guards are designed for upper teeth, which works well for most people. Lower guards like DenTek Comfort-Fit stay out of the way and don’t affect speech as much. Some grinders benefit from both upper and lower guards for complete protection.

Taking Dental Impressions at Home

The impression process intimidates many people, but it’s straightforward with good instructions. Start with clean teeth – brush and floss thoroughly before beginning. Mix the putty evenly until it’s a uniform color with no streaks. This is where most people rush, so take your time.

Fill the tray completely and press it firmly over your teeth. Hold still for the recommended time, usually 3-4 minutes. Remove the tray carefully and inspect your impressions – you should see clear tooth impressions without air bubbles or thin spots.

Common mistakes include not mixing the putty thoroughly, removing the tray too early, or not pressing firmly enough. Most custom guard companies provide unlimited mold replacements, so don’t stress if your first attempt isn’t perfect. ClearClub and Smileins Lab both offer this guarantee.

Do night guards work for teeth grinding?

Yes, night guards are highly effective for protecting teeth from grinding damage. They create a physical barrier between upper and lower teeth, preventing enamel wear, chips, and cracks. Guards also reduce jaw muscle tension by providing a cushion for clenching force. Most users report significant reduction in morning headaches and jaw pain within the first week. However, night guards don’t stop the grinding behavior itself – they just protect against damage. Addressing the underlying causes like stress, sleep apnea, or bite issues may require additional treatment.
